Jon Connor Says Debut Album Is Coming

    Jon Connor’s appearance on Dr. Dre’s Compton: A Soundtrack by Dr. Dre was the Flint, Michigan rapper‘s first music released on Aftermath Entertainment since signing to the label in 2013.

    Connor says to XXL that his debut album is on the way.

    “It’s coming,” he says. “The album is actually coming. Actually, it’s more complete than y’all think.”

    Connor says that the other artists featured on Compton are preparing projects, but individual music has not been the priority lately.

    “The whole team got music coming and it’s gonna be super crazy,” he says. “But as of right now, man, people need to hear Compton, because that’s a piece of Hip Hop history. So before I even get to talking about my album, there’ll be time for that, but right now I just want to let Dre and his legacy live right now.”
